Károlyné Honfi
Károlyné Honfi was a Hungarian chess player who held the FIDE title of Woman International Master. She was a winner of the Hungarian Women's Chess Championship.
Biography
From the end of the 1950s to the end of the 1960s, Károlyné Honfi was one of the leading Hungarian women's chess players. She has won medals in the Hungarian Women's Chess Championships five times: gold and four silver. In 1969, she was awarded the FIDE Woman International Master title.Károlyné Honfi played for Hungary in the Women's Chess Olympiad:
- In 1969, at first reserve board in the 4th Chess Olympiad (women) in Lublin and won the team silver medal.
